香港服务器网站速度怎么样,打不开怎么办?

香港服务器网站因其地理位置和网络特点,通常对 中国大陆、东南亚地区用户的访问速度较快,是许多企业和个人部署网站的首选。然而,访问速度慢或网站打不开可能由多种原因引起。


1. 香港服务器网站速度的特点

优点

  1. 地理位置优势

    • 香港距离中国大陆较近,物理延迟相对较低,尤其是南方地区(如广东、福建)。
  2. 国际带宽充足

    • 适合同时服务东南亚和海外用户。
  3. 免备案

    • 相比中国大陆服务器,香港服务器无需提交 ICP 备案,部署更快捷。
  4. 访问限制少

    • 国际访问通常不受国内防火墙(GFW)的影响。

缺点

  1. 跨境网络瓶颈

    • 中国大陆访问香港服务器可能受 运营商出口国际链路拥堵 影响,尤其是高峰时段(晚间)。
  2. 带宽成本高

    • 香港的本地带宽相对充足,但国际带宽价格高,部分服务器套餐提供的带宽较小(如 1Mbps 或 5Mbps),限制并发访问。
  3. 网络稳定性

    • 大陆到香港的路由可能受到防火墙策略或网络波动影响。

2. 香港服务器网站打不开的常见原因及排查方法

2.1 网络问题

现象

  • 打开网站时,浏览器提示超时或无法连接。
  • Ping 或 Traceroute 显示网络中断。

排查方法

  1. Ping 网站地址

    bash
    ping <网站域名或IP地址>
    
    • 结果解释
      • 无响应:可能是网络中断或服务器防火墙屏蔽 ICMP。
      • 延迟过高:可能是网络链路拥堵。
  2. Traceroute 路由跟踪

    bash
    traceroute <网站域名或IP地址>  # Linux/macOS
    tracert <网站域名或IP地址>    # Windows
    
    • 检查路由路径中是否有超时或丢包节点。
  3. 更换 DNS 服务器

    • 试用公共 DNS(如 Google DNS 或 Cloudflare DNS)解析域名:
      bash
      nslookup <网站域名> 8.8.8.8
      
    • 如果解析失败,可能是 DNS 配置错误。

解决方案

  • 网络链路问题
    • 使用国内 CDN 或中转服务(如 Cloudflare、腾讯云 CDN),加快大陆用户访问速度。
    • 检查是否需要优化香港服务器的路由(联系服务商)。
  • DNS 问题
    • 确保域名解析指向正确的香港服务器 IP。
    • 使用稳定的 DNS 服务(如阿里云 DNS、Cloudflare)。

2.2 服务器或网站配置问题

现象

  • 访问网站时显示 500 错误、403 权限错误或 404 页面。

排查方法

  1. 检查服务器运行状态

    bash
    top
    systemctl status nginx    # 检查 Nginx 服务
    systemctl status apache2  # 检查 Apache 服务
    
    • 确保 Web 服务正常运行。
  2. 检查防火墙规则

    • 查看是否有规则限制访问:
      bash
      sudo iptables -L -v -n
      sudo ufw status
      
    • 检查是否屏蔽了大陆 IP 或其他地区的访问。
  3. 查看 Web 服务器日志

    • Nginx 日志:
      bash
      sudo tail -f /var/log/nginx/access.log
      sudo tail -f /var/log/nginx/error.log
      
    • Apache 日志:
      bash
      sudo tail -f /var/log/apache2/access.log
      sudo tail -f /var/log/apache2/error.log
      
  4. 测试网站文件可用性

    • 确认网站根目录是否存在主页文件(如 index.htmlindex.php)。
    • 检查是否有文件权限问题:
      bash
      ls -l /var/www/html
      

解决方案

  • Web 服务问题
    • 重启 Web 服务:
      bash
      sudo systemctl restart nginx
      
    • 修复错误配置文件(如 nginx.conf.htaccess)。
  • 文件权限问题
    • 确保 Web 目录权限正确:
      bash
      sudo chmod -R 755 /var/www/html
      

2.3 带宽或资源不足

现象

  • 网站可以打开,但加载速度非常慢或经常超时。

排查方法

  1. 检查带宽使用情况

    • 使用 iftop 查看实时带宽:
      bash
      sudo iftop
      
    • 如果带宽耗尽,可能导致访问超时。
  2. 检查服务器资源(CPU 和内存)

    • 查看系统资源:
      bash
      top
      htop
      
    • 检查是否有高负载或内存不足的情况。

解决方案

  • 增加带宽
    • 升级服务器套餐(如从 1Mbps 升级到 10Mbps 或更多)。
  • 优化资源使用
    • 配置缓存(如 Nginx 的 FastCGI 缓存或 Redis 缓存)。
    • 压缩静态资源(使用 gzipbrotli)。
  • 使用 CDN
    • 将静态资源分发到 CDN 节点,减少服务器流量压力。

2.4 网站被攻击或封禁

现象

  • 网站访问异常,可能是 DDoS 攻击或 IP 被封禁。

排查方法

  1. 检查服务器连接情况

    • 查看是否有大量异常连接:
      bash
      netstat -anp | grep ESTABLISHED
      
    • 如果发现大量异常 IP,可能是 DDoS 攻击。
  2. 检查是否被封禁

解决方案

  • 防御攻击
    • 使用防火墙限制连接数:
      bash
      sudo ufw limit ssh/tcp
      
    • 启用 DDoS 防护(推荐使用 Cloudflare 或其他抗 DDoS 服务)。
  • 更换 IP 或域名
    • 如果 IP 被封禁,联系服务商更换服务器 IP。
    • 如果域名被污染,使用新的域名或 CDN 加速。

3. 提升香港服务器网站访问速度的建议

  1. 使用 CDN 加速

    • 部署 CDN(如 Cloudflare、腾讯云 CDN),减少跨境网络延迟。
  2. 优化服务器配置

    • 调整 Web 服务器的性能参数(如 Nginx 的 worker_connectionskeepalive 配置)。
  3. 选择高带宽套餐

    • 根据业务需求选择至少 5Mbps 或 10Mbps 的带宽。
  4. 优化网站前端

    • 压缩图片、启用浏览器缓存、合并 CSS 和 JS 文件。
  5. 选择优质的香港机房

    • 选择直连大陆线路(如 CN2 或 BGP),减少网络拥堵。

4. 总结

香港服务器网站速度和稳定性通常较适合中国大陆及东南亚用户,但可能受到网络链路、带宽限制或配置问题的影响。如果网站无法访问或速度慢,可以按以下步骤排查和解决:

  1. 检查网络连接和 DNS 配置
  2. 检查服务器状态和配置(Web 服务、日志、权限)
  3. 解决带宽不足或资源瓶颈问题
  4. 启用 CDN 和防护措施(如 DDoS 防护和直连线路)

 

通过合理配置和优化,可以显著提升香港服务器网站的访问速度和稳定性。

超过 50,000 人的信任 网硕互联期待你加入我们的会员。